Harvest Avenue is a mix of detached houses and semi-detached houses. The median sale price is £106,250, about 39% below the typical DN18 sale. On floor area that works out near £2,616 per square metre, above the district's £1,951. Recent sales here have been outpacing the wider DN18 market. The record shows 121 sales across 52 homes since 2000.

Harvest Avenue's £106,250 median sits about 39% below DN18's £175,000; on floor space it runs £2,616/m² against the district's £1,951/m² (+34%).
Street and DN18 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
